COOPER, Harold Charles Hillyer
Service Number: | 1807 |
---|---|
Enlisted: | 8 March 1917, Enlisted at Sydney, NSW |
Last Rank: | Corporal |
Last Unit: | Railway Unit (AIF) |
Born: | Walthmstow, England, 1889 |
Home Town: | Waratah West, Newcastle, New South Wales |
Schooling: | Not yet discovered |
Occupation: | Engine Driver |
Died: | Inverell, New South Wales, Australia, 3 May 1965, cause of death not yet discovered |
Cemetery: |
Inverell Cemetery, NSW |
Memorials: | N.S.W.G.R. Loco Depot Port Waratah HR |
World War 1 Service
8 Mar 1917: | Enlisted AIF WW1, Private, 1807, Railway Unit (AIF), Enlisted at Sydney, NSW | |
---|---|---|
20 Mar 1917: | Promoted AIF WW1, Corporal, Railway Unit (AIF), Promoted prior to embarkation | |
11 May 1917: | Involvement Corporal, 1807, Railway Unit (AIF), --- :embarkation_roll: roll_number: '6' embarkation_place: Melbourne embarkation_ship: HMAT Ascanius embarkation_ship_number: A11 public_note: '' | |
11 May 1917: | Embarked Corporal, 1807, Railway Unit (AIF), HMAT Ascanius, Melbourne | |
10 Feb 1919: | Discharged AIF WW1, Corporal, 1807, Railway Unit (AIF), Discharged at the 2nd Military District as medically unfit due to effort syndrome |

Husband of Mary A. Cooper nee Pike of 'Warilda', Margaret Street, Warath, Newcastle, NSW. Harold and Mary married during 1912c in Newcastle, NSW. Father of Leslie Charles Cooper and Helen Alice Cooper
Commenced return to Australia on 4 December 1918 aboard HT Somerset disembarking on 16 January 1919
Medals: British War Medal, Victory Medal
During 1931c Harold married Mary Mildred nee MacGuffick in Inverell, NSW. In 1941 they were livng in George Street, Inveerell, NSW
